Top 3 Best Value Colleges for Plant Science, General in Missouri
Out of the 3 schools in the Best Value Plant Sciences Schools in Missouri that were part of this year’s ranking, University of Missouri - Columbia landed the #1 spot on the list. University of Missouri - Columbia is a public institution located in Columbia, Missouri. The school has a large population, and it awarded 40 ’s degrees in 2020-2021.
In addition to being on our missouri plant sciences students list, Mizzou has also earned the #1 rank in our “Best Plant Science, General Schools in Missouri” ranking. It costs about $16,559 for missouri plant sciences students per year to attend Mizzou.
Students who start out at the school are likely to stick around. The freshman retention rate is 88%. The school has an impressive undergrad student loan default rate. It’s only 2.5%, which is much lower than the national rate of 10.1%.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Missouri State University - Springfield. The school came in at #2 for the Best Value Plant Sciences Schools in Missouri. Missouri State is a large public school situated in Springfield, Missouri. It awarded 10 ’s plant sciences degrees in 2020-2021.
Missouri State not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#2 on our “Best Plant Science, General Schools in Missouri” list. The estimated yearly cost for Missouri State University - Springfield is $16,718 for Missouri Plant Sciences students.
The low undergrad student loan default rate of 3.9% is a good sign that students have an easier time paying off their loans than they might at other schools. For comparison, the national default rate is 10.1%.

Out of the 3 schools in the Best Value Plant Sciences Schools in Missouri that were part of this year’s ranking, Southeast Missouri State University landed the #3 spot on the list. Southeast Missouri State University is a medium-sized school located in Cape Girardeau, Missouri that handed out 31 ’s plant sciences degrees in 2020-2021.
Southeast Missouri State University also took the #3 spot in our “Best Plant Science, General Schools in Missouri” ranking. It costs about $13,568 for Missouri Plant Sciences students per year to attend Southeast Missouri State University.
